当前位置: 首页 > news >正文

网站策划书编写wordpress主题 插件下载

网站策划书编写,wordpress主题 插件下载,怎么做PayPal网站收款,app页面制作开源博客项目Blog使用mapster框架映射对象,主要是在数据库表对象及前端数据对象之间进行映射,本文学习并记录项目中mapster的使用方式。   App.Hosting项目的program文件中调用builder.Services.AddMapper函数进行对象模型自动映射,而该函数…

  开源博客项目Blog使用mapster框架映射对象,主要是在数据库表对象及前端数据对象之间进行映射,本文学习并记录项目中mapster的使用方式。
  App.Hosting项目的program文件中调用builder.Services.AddMapper函数进行对象模型自动映射,而该函数定义在App.Framwork项目的ServiceCollectionExtension类中(命名空间App.Framwork.Mapper.Extensions),函数中主要做了两件事:
  1)调用 TypeAdapterConfig.GlobalSettings.Scan扫描并注册当前解决方案的四个项目中所有继承自IRegister接口的非抽象类(函数内部逻辑见下面截图);
  2)调用TypeAdapterConfig.GlobalSettings.Default.NameMatchingStrategy设置目标类和源类中属性名称按Pascal规则匹配,并使用全局设置将映射策略应用到所有的映射配置。

在这里插入图片描述

  整个解决方案中IRegister接口的继承关系如下图所示,由于大部分源类和目标类中的属性名称相同,仅在App.Application项目中针对ArticleInfo和ArticleInputDto、AccountDetailsDto和SysAccount、AccountDetailsDto和SysUser等三组类中的特定属性进行了属性映射配置。
在这里插入图片描述

  最后是在App.Application项目和App.Hosting的服务类和控制类中调用mapster的adapt函数进行对象映射,在此不再一一列举。
  开源博客项目Blog中使用的主要是mapster的基本用法,后续会结合mapster官网教程继续学习mapster的其它用法。

参考文献:
[1]https://gitee.com/miss_you/Blog
[2]https://www.donet5.com/Home/Doc
[3]https://github.com/MapsterMapper/Mapster
[4]https://github.com/rivenfx/Mapster-docs

http://www.15wanjia.com/news/167759.html

相关文章:

  • 网站备案审核流程北京网站建设策划解决方案
  • 兰州网站建设技能论文做外贸有效的网站
  • 太原企业网站制作公司成都哪里好玩适合小孩
  • 网站流量统计查询企业网站有那些
  • 厦门方易网站制作有限公司网页网站制作培训班
  • h5网站和响应式网站区别制作网页如何给背景设置颜色
  • 布吉网站建设价格网站下载app免费
  • 网站怎么推广效果最好常州微信网站建设案例
  • 网站设计的思路百度下载并安装到桌面
  • 网站获取用户企业官网
  • 新公司注册在哪个网站Wordpress xml 格式
  • PHP手机网站开发工程师app开发费用标准
  • 网站超级链接怎么做开源商城网站
  • 宁波品牌网站设计做网站之前要先购买服务器吗
  • 专业创业服务平台网站建设需求有产品做推广,选哪个 网站
  • 微信分享 淘宝网站 怎么做福田欧曼银河报价
  • 网站被k多久恢复小公司没网站
  • 湘西北京网站建设dw网页制作知识点
  • 个人网站建站指南万网归一什么时候启动
  • 建设银行租房网站首页广东建设业协会网站
  • 如何查找昆明公司的网站网页设计师的发展路径
  • 网站商城建设合同免费下载wordpress网站amp
  • 杭州专业制作网站松岗做网站费用
  • 销售网站开发实践报告网站建设哪里好点
  • 网站建设督查报告石家庄营销型网站建设
  • 工业园区网站模版一级a做爰片i免费网站
  • 淘宝网站经营与建设论文单位网站建设必要性
  • 西安火车站网站建设网站优化排名网站
  • 网站开发用什么程序好服务器吗放几个网站
  • 微网站建设难不难北京地铁优化